The role of a groundwater exchange index in a multiregressive model for water resources regionalization

Contributo in Atti di convegno
Data di Pubblicazione:
1987
Abstract:
The report describes a multivariate regressive model for the regionalization of surface water resources which takes interactions with groundwater circulation into account by using a suitable Broundwater Exchange Index (B.E.I.). The B.E.I. provides an estimate of the ratio between the rainfall for those areas which are drained, either superficially or underground, and the rainfall which only regards the natural basin boundaries. Two applications of the model are described for some cross sections of several rivers in Liguria (Northwestern Italy), which flow in non carbonatic areas; and for two rivers in Abruzzo (central Italy) which flow in highly permeable areas. The first application shows the effectiveness of the model for non carbonati areas; the second one shows how the model can be improved and good results be obteined by the introduction in the model of the B.E.I. as an independent variable for carbonatic areas.
